JOB POSTING: DIRECTOR OF STUDENT SUPPORT SERVICES

The Okanagan Similkameen School District invites applications for the position of Director of Student Support Services. Reporting directly to the Superintendent, the Director of Student Support Servicesis a key member of the district’s Leadership Team. This position provides district-wide leadership to advance equity, inclusion, and student support services. The Director will champion inclusive practices, oversee student services programming, and collaborate with school leaders and staff to ensure students with diverse abilities and needs thrive in safe, welcoming environments.

Region

Our district serves approx. 2,400 students from early learning through Grade 12 across the communities of Osoyoos, Oliver, Keremeos, Cawston, Hedley, Olalla, and Okanagan Falls, as well as the Osoyoos, Lower Similkameen, and Upper Similkameen Indian Bands.

Set in a region known for its stunning landscapes, mild winters, and sunny summers, our communities offer endless opportunities for outdoor recreation—hiking, camping, skiing, water sports, golfing, biking, and more. With a thriving local economy built on agriculture, ranching, forestry, wineries, and tourism, the area provides the best of both worlds: small-town living with easy access to nearby urban centres. Here you’ll find a strong sense of community spirit, both within our schools and beyond.

With dedicated staff, engaged families, and strong community partnerships, we are proud of the inclusive and supportive learning environments we provide.

Key Responsibilities

  • Provide leadership in the development, implementation, and evaluation of inclusive education programs and services.
  • Support school-based teams in meeting the learning, behavioural, and social–emotional needs of all students.
  • Oversee district student services, including learning support, counselling, mental health initiatives, and the ICY (Integrated Child & Youth) team.
  • Ensure compliance with Ministry of Education and Child Care legislation, policy, and reporting requirements.
  • Lead staff development in inclusive practices and foster collaborative partnerships with families and community agencies.
  • Manage budgets and resources related to inclusive education and student services.
  • Demonstrate an understanding of Truth and Reconciliation, and approach all communication with students, staff, and families through a lens of cultural awareness and sensitivity.

The Ideal Candidate

The successful candidate will be a student-focused leader who:

  • Holds a Master’s degree in Education or a related field.
  • Has a minimum of five years teaching experience, in addition to successful school-based administration and/or district leadership experience.
  • Holds or is eligible for BC Teacher Certification.
  • Has extensive experience in inclusive education, special education, or student services.
  • Demonstrates strong knowledge of current research and best practices in supporting diverse learners.
  • Is an excellent communicator and collaborator with proven leadership skills.
  • Is a positive role model with a visionary approach in support of the District’s Strategic Plan.
